Tubman escaped from slavery in 1849, using the Underground Railroad to make the 90-mile trip from Maryland to Philadelphia. Hearing that her niece and her children had been going to be offered, she went again to the South and led them on the trail to Philadelphia. After passage of the 1850 Fugitive Slave Law, which dictated that slaves who escaped to the North might be recaptured and returned to slavery, Tubman modified her route to end in Canada, a country the place slavery was outlawed. In 2015, DaCosta raised roughly $5,000 in a Kickstarter marketing campaign to fund a brief film, called «Little Woods,» about two North Dakota sisters who need to cross the Canadian border illegally to acquire medicine for his or her mom. DaCosta later expanded that into her first feature movie in 2018, profitable the Tribeca Film Festival’s Nora Ephron award for the most effective girl writer-director and catching the attention of Academy Award-winner Jordan Peele.

Hailed the “godmother of the women’s motion,” Height used her background in education and social work to advance women’s rights. She was a leader in the Young Women’s Christian Association and the president of the National Council of Negro Women for greater than forty years.

An American blues singer-songwriter and musician who is https://vladimirwrites.com/page/12/ usually lauded because the «father of contemporary Chicago blues», Waters grew up on a plantation in Mississippi and by the age of 17 was taking half in the guitar and the harmonica. In 1941, he moved to Chicago to become a fulltime musician, working in a factory by day and acting at night. In 1958, he toured in England, reviving the interest of Blues and introducing the sound of the electric slide guitar taking part in there.
